|
ATmega128A 简介 ATmega128A主要特性如下:•高性能、低功耗的8位AVR®微处理器 •高级RISC 结构 ◦133条指令 – 大多数指令执行时间为单个时钟周期 ◦32个8位通用工作寄存器+外设控制寄存器 ◦全静态工作 ◦工作在16MHz时吞吐量高达16MIPS ◦片内2周期乘法器 •高耐久度非易失性存储器 ◦128K字节的在系统可自编程Flash程序存储器 ■擦写寿命: 10,000次 ◦4K字节EEPROM ■擦写寿命: 100,000次 ◦4K字节的片内SRAM ◦数据保存:20年@85℃/100年@25℃ ◦带有独立锁定位的引导程序区 ■通过片内引导程序在系统编程 ■真正的“边写边读”操作 ◦可选外接存储器空间,高达64K字节 ◦可以对锁定位进行编程以及实现EEPROM数据的加密 ◦用于在系统编程的SPI接口 •JTAG(兼容IEEE 1149.1标准)接口 ◦符合JTAG 标准的边界扫描功能 ◦支持扩展的片内调试功能 ◦通过JTAG 接口实现对Flash、EEPROM、熔丝位和锁定位的编程 •外设特点 ◦2个具有独立预分频和比较模式的8位定时器/计数器 ◦2个具有预分频、比较模式和捕捉模式的16位定时器/计数器 ◦带有独立晶振的实时计时器 ◦2路8位PWM通道 ◦6路分辨率可编程PWM通道,2至16位 ◦8路,10位模数转换器 ■8个单端通道 ■7个差分通道(仅TQFP) ■2 个具有可编程增益(1x, 10x, 或200x)的差分通道 ◦基于字节的2-wire串行接口 ◦双路可编程串行USART ◦主/从SPI串行接口 ◦具有独立片内振荡器的可编程看门狗定时器 ◦片内模拟比较器 •特殊的处理器特点 ◦上电复位和可编程掉电检测 ◦片内RC基准晶振 ◦片内/片外中断源 ◦6种睡眠模式:空闲模式、ADC噪声抑制模式、省电模式、掉电模式、待机模式和扩展待机模式 ◦软件可选的时钟频率 ◦通过熔丝位设置,可以选择ATmega103兼容模式 ◦全局上拉禁止 •I/O和封装 ◦53个可用I/O口 ◦TQFP64, QFN/MLF64 •工作电压: ◦2.7 - 5.5V for ATmega128A •速度等级 ◦0-16 MHz for ATmega128A
ATmega128A 参数 ATmega128A存储器 Flash ROM 128 KB SRAM 4 KB EEPROM 4 KB ATmega128A性能参数特性 工作频率 0-16 MHz 工作电压 2.7-5.5V I/O口 53 16位定时器 / 计数器 2 8位定时器 / 计数器 2 PWM 8 RTC YES SPI 1 UART 2 TWI YES 10位ADC 8 模拟比较器 YES WDT YES 外部中断 8 睡眠模式 6 硬件乘法器 YES 片内振荡器 YES 掉电检测 YES 上电复位 YES ATmega128A 封装与引脚数 TQFP 64 QFN/MLF 64 ATmega128A 编程与调试方式 编程方式 ISP, IAP, H/PV, JTAG 仿真方式 JTAG
|